The glory of Jesus was veiled in humility. The God of all majesty was born in a manger. The Creator of life grew in the womb of a young girl. The King of kings walked dusty roads, wore common clothes, and lived among fishermen and tax collectors. His glory was not in what the world esteems—wealth, power, or status—but in His perfect character, His sacrificial love, and His mission to redeem. Read More
